Commercial Fumigation in Madison, WI
Commercial fumigation services involve the controlled application of pest control treatments to eliminate or manage infestations within various types of properties, including warehouses, office buildings, retail spaces, and other commercial facilities. These services are typically requested for large-scale projects where pests such as insects, rodents, or other pests pose a threat to health, safety, or business operations. Property owners usually want to understand the scope of the treatment, the types of pests targeted, and the precautions necessary before, during, and after fumigation to ensure safety and effectiveness.
Before requesting commercial fumigation, property owners should consider the size and layout of the space, as well as any occupancy restrictions during treatment. It’s important to clarify whether the treatment will require occupants to vacate the premises temporarily and to understand any preparation steps needed beforehand, such as removing food, personal items, or sensitive materials. Additionally, understanding the post-treatment procedures and any necessary follow-up actions can help ensure the process is completed smoothly and safely.

Commercial Fumigation Questions
What pests can commercial fumigation address? Fumigation effectively eliminates pests such as termites, bed bugs, rodents, and stored product insects from commercial properties.
Is fumigation suitable for all types of buildings? Fumigation is suitable for a variety of structures, including warehouses, restaurants, and office spaces, depending on the pest problem and building conditions.
What should property owners do before fumigation? Property owners should remove or secure food, personal items, and sensitive equipment, and follow any preparation instructions provided.
How often is commercial fumigation recommended? The frequency depends on the pest infestation level and property type, typically determined by pest management professionals after inspection.
